Abstract
Using reciprocity we find that a compact range can in principle measure the same return from a target as would be measured by an antenna irrespective of whether either the antenna or the target lies in the other´s near or far field. Although the results depend upon the capability of the compact range to emulate the antenna´s near or far fields, an expression is given for the correction necessary when this is not completely achieved.
